The "Excellent" grade rifles at AIM are not unissued...

I just purchased one a few weeks ago -- a 1978 model that has been through some kind of re-arsenal. Mine is really in "excellent condition", but does have finish wear on the grenade launcher muzzle and on the heel. Everything was covered in cosmo, but cleaned up very nicely. The stock had some minor dings and scratches, but also cleaned up nicely.

All in all an excellent product for an excellent price, but don't expect an unissued rifle (but of you get one, great!).
 
True "unissued" 59/66 carbines are going for $170 anywhere you go, always covered in cosmo. I got mine from Classic Arms, and although they said "clean and ready to fire," I think they need a new dictionary. The stock wasn't seeping cosmo, but the rest of it took some scrubbing. And it is new/unissued- no wear marks anywhere (but the stock did require some finishing).

So yeah, it's a decent deal. You can look around more, but I don't think prices will be dropping, and Chinese or Russian SKSs without a grenade launcher and bayonet will likely run at least $170, and that is for something in very good condition at best.
